private void btnLogin_Click(object sender, EventArgs e)
        {
            try
            {
                FornecedorDTO Fornecedor = new FornecedorDTO();
                Fornecedor.Nome      = textBox1.Text;
                Fornecedor.Produto   = textBox2.Text;
                Fornecedor.Telefone  = Convert.ToInt32(textBox3.Text);
                Fornecedor.Email     = textBox5.Text;
                Fornecedor.Descricao = textBox4.Text;

                FornecedorBusiness business = new FornecedorBusiness();
                business.Salvar(Fornecedor);

                MessageBox.Show("Fornecedor Salvo com sucesso.", "Best Moments",
                                MessageBoxButtons.OK, MessageBoxIcon.Information);

                frmFolhaPagamento tela = new frmFolhaPagamento();
                tela.Show();
                this.Hide();
            }
            catch (ArgumentException ex)
            {
                MessageBox.Show(ex.Message, "Best Moments",
                                MessageBoxButtons.OK, MessageBoxIcon.Error);
            }
        }
        private void btnCadastrar_Click(object sender, EventArgs e)
        {
            try
            {
                EstadoDTO estado = cboEstado.SelectedItem as EstadoDTO;

                FornecedorDTO dto = new FornecedorDTO();

                dto.Nome     = txtNome.Text;
                dto.Email    = txtEmail.Text;
                dto.CNPJ     = txtCnpj.Text;
                dto.Cidade   = txtCidade.Text;
                dto.CEP      = mkbCep.Text;
                dto.Telefone = txtTelefone.Text;
                dto.IdEstado = estado.IdEstado;
                dto.Rua      = txtRua.Text;
                dto.Numero   = txtNumero.Text;

                FornecedorBusiness business = new FornecedorBusiness();
                business.Salvar(dto);

                string msg = "Fornecedor cadastrado com sucesso!";

                frmMessage tela = new frmMessage();
                tela.LoadScreen(msg);
                tela.ShowDialog();
            }
            catch (ValidacaoException vex)
            {
                string msg = vex.Message;

                frmAlert tela = new frmAlert();
                tela.LoadScreen(msg);
                tela.ShowDialog();
            }
            catch (MySqlException mex)
            {
                if (mex.Number == 1062)
                {
                    string msg = "Esse fornecedor já está cadastrado. " +
                                 "Verifique se o CNPJ está corretamente preenchido ou se ele já está cadastrado no sistema.";

                    frmAlert tela = new frmAlert();
                    tela.LoadScreen(msg);
                    tela.ShowDialog();
                }
            }
            catch (Exception)
            {
                frmException tela = new frmException();
                tela.LoadScreen("Ocorreu um erro.\nConsulte o administrador do sistema.");
                tela.ShowDialog();
            }
        }
        private void Salvar()
        {
            var pessoa = new Pessoa();

            pessoa.NomeRazao       = txtNomeRazao.Text;
            pessoa.ApelidoFantasia = txtApelidoFantasia.Text;
            pessoa.CpfCnpj         = txtCpfCnpj.Text;
            pessoa.RgIe            = txtRgIe.Text;
            pessoa.TipoPessoa      = txtCpfCnpj.Text.Length > 11 ? "J" : "F";
            pessoa.Observacoes     = txtObs.Text;
            FornecedorBusiness.Salvar(ctx, pessoa, listEndereco, listFone);
        }
Beispiel #4
0
        private void button1_Click(object sender, EventArgs e)
        {
            FornecedorDTO dto = new FornecedorDTO();

            dto.Nome     = maskedTextBox1.Text;
            dto.Endereco = maskedTextBox6.Text;
            dto.numero   = Convert.ToInt32(maskedTextBox3.Text);
            dto.Telefone = maskedTextBox2.Text;
            dto.CNPJ     = maskedTextBox4.Text;

            FornecedorBusiness business = new FornecedorBusiness();

            business.Salvar(dto);

            MessageBox.Show("Fornecedor salvo com sucesso");
        }
Beispiel #5
0
        private void SalvarFornecedor()
        {
            PegarIdFuncionario();
            FornecedorBusiness business = new FornecedorBusiness();
            FornecedorDTO      dto      = new FornecedorDTO();


            dto.Nm_nome           = txtnome.Text;
            dto.tel_telefone      = maskedTextBox1.Text;
            dto.uf_uf             = txtuf.Text;
            dto.cnpj              = maskedTextBox3.Text;
            dto.ds_descricao      = textBox2.Text;
            dto.email             = textBox3.Text;
            dto.en_endereco       = txtendereco.Text;
            dto.br_bairro         = txtbairo.Text;
            dto.cd_cidade         = txtcidade.Text;
            dto.nr_numero         = txtnumerocasa.Text;
            dto.pr_preco_unitario = decimal.Parse(txtprecounitario.Text);
            dto.CEP = mktcep.Text;
            dto.fk_ID_Funcionario = pk;
            dto.cel_celular       = mktcelular.Text;
            business.Salvar(dto);
        }